MCS

Parent Previous Next

MCS, MCSCLR



래더를 블록단위로 나누어서 제어할 수 있는 명령입니다.


MCS를 시작으로 MCSCLR까지 하나의 블럭으로 처리되어 입력조건이 ON되면 해당 블럭이 실행되고, 입력조건이 OFF되면 실행되지 않습니다.


MCS번호는 사용자가 임의로 지정할 수 있으며 블럭 안에 또다른 MCS 블럭을 중첩할 수 있습니다.

또한 MCS블럭 끼리는 중첩관계 뿐만 아니라 교집합도 성립합니다.


여러개의 블럭을 중첩할 경우 아래와 같이 되어 하위 블럭은 상위 블럭에 완전 종속됩니다.



만일 블럭을 완전 종속시키지 않고 다음과 같이 교집합 형태로 사용하면 각각의 블럭은 독립적으로 작동하게 되며, 두 블럭의 영향을 전부 받는 라인만 중첩한 것처럼 작동합니다.




MCS 번호 갯수의 제한은 없으며, 한번 사용한 번호도 일단 MCSCLR로 블럭을 닫았다면 재사용 가능합니다.

사용 방법


MCS N 또는 MCS(N)

MCSCLR N 또는 MCSCLR(N)


N : MCS번호로 사용할 상수




Created with the Personal Edition of HelpNDoc: Full-featured EPub generator